上一页 1 2 3 4 5 6 7 8 9 10 ··· 15 下一页
摘要: P5042 丢失的题面 顺序:10 - 1 - 7 - 8 - 9 - 4 - 5 - 6 - 2 - 3 Point 10 读入,特判,输出。 读入的英文意思是让选手输出自己的程序本身,这个题的确存在,但是这题并没有 SPJ ,所以特判一下输出输出文件就好了。 C++ 的atoi函数可以让读入的字 阅读全文
posted @ 2020-12-26 12:45 Star_Cried 阅读(73) 评论(0) 推荐(0) 编辑
摘要: P6982 [NEERC2015]Jump 题意 给你一个未知的 01 串,每次可以输出询问一个 01 串,如果该串中正确的个数刚好等于 \(n\) 或者 \(n/2\) ,将会返回相应的答案,否则会返回 0 。求出这个串。(询问次数不大于 \(n+500\) ) 思路 先无视询问次数,我们来想一下 阅读全文
posted @ 2020-12-07 21:28 Star_Cried 阅读(83) 评论(0) 推荐(0) 编辑
摘要: 游记 Day-1 我已经开始慌了。 不知道前路如何。不想回文化课。唯一一次机会,可是这几天却一直在颓,不颓就慌。 没心思写题,导致这几天看的题啥都不会。不知道考试当天又会出什么幺蛾子。 啊啊啊,烦。 有兽焉400话更新了,果然不负众望,我更加焦虑了。 想想CSP考场上干的事情,怎么都发挥不出自己的水 阅读全文
posted @ 2020-12-07 10:57 Star_Cried 阅读(185) 评论(0) 推荐(0) 编辑
摘要: P7003 [NEERC2013]Hack Protection 题意 给定一个序列 \(a\) ,求有多少个区间满足区间内的数的异或和等于与的和的值。 思路 首先我们求一个异或前缀和 \(s\),对于每一个区间 \([l,r]\) ,它的贡献为区间内按位与的和等于 \(s_r \bigoplus 阅读全文
posted @ 2020-11-25 11:06 Star_Cried 阅读(81) 评论(0) 推荐(0) 编辑
摘要: P6753 [BalticOI 2013 Day1] Ball Machine 题意 给你一个树,每次从根节点放一个求,如果其子节点有空这个球会向下滚,若有多个节点为空则找儿子中以子树内编号的最小值为优先级从小到大找第一个为空的位置滚。 有两种操作,第一种插入若干个球,输出最后一个球到的节点编号;第 阅读全文
posted @ 2020-11-20 12:08 Star_Cried 阅读(74) 评论(0) 推荐(0) 编辑
摘要: P2659 美丽的序列 tag 笛卡尔树 题意 找出一个序列的所有子段中子段长度乘段内元素最小值的最大值。 思路 我们需要找出所有子段中贡献最大的,并且一个子段的贡献为其长度乘区间最小值。 这……不就是裸的笛卡尔树吗? 建出符合小根堆性质的笛卡尔树,递归所有点,更新答案即可。 因为这是一道裸题,所以 阅读全文
posted @ 2020-11-17 16:11 Star_Cried 阅读(129) 评论(0) 推荐(0) 编辑
摘要: [省选联考 2020 A/B 卷] 冰火战士 tag树状数组二分 对树状数组的理解加深了! 转化题意 动态维护一个单调不降和一个单调不增序列,每次修改后输出两序列取最小值后的最大值和其最大位置。 思路 首先,阅读原题,知道最后答案一定是某个战士的温度,所以我们将温度离散化。 再次阅读,发现冰系是一个 阅读全文
posted @ 2020-11-17 09:53 Star_Cried 阅读(132) 评论(0) 推荐(0) 编辑
摘要: CF1166E The LCMs Must be Large 思维好题,结论好题。 题意 一个长度为 \(n\) 的未知长度的序列,有 \(m\) 个限制,每个限制形如给定一个集合 \(S\) ,使集合内元素的 \(lcm\) 严格大于其补集元素的 \(lcm\) 。问是否存在这一序列。 思路 要注 阅读全文
posted @ 2020-11-16 09:28 Star_Cried 阅读(105) 评论(0) 推荐(0) 编辑
摘要: P5110 块速递推 题意 多次询问,求数列 \[ a_i=\begin{cases}233a_{i-1}+666a_{i-2} & i>1\\ 0 & i=0\\ 1 & i=1\\ \end{cases} \] 的第 \(n\) 项在 \(\mod 1e9+7\) 意义下的值的异或和。 思路 首 阅读全文
posted @ 2020-11-13 21:35 Star_Cried 阅读(127) 评论(0) 推荐(0) 编辑
摘要: AT2304 Cleaning 题意 一个树上每个节点有一些石子,每次只能选取两个叶子节点并将路径间的所有点上的石子数量减1,问是否能将所有石子取完。 思路 设 \(f_x\) 表示从 \(x\) 节点向上的路径条数,\(s_x\) 为子节点的 \(f\) 值的和,则有: \[ a_x=\frac{ 阅读全文
posted @ 2020-11-11 18:21 Star_Cried 阅读(83)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 9 10 ··· 15 下一页